Why Is Huaguang Zhang Influential?
(Suggest an Edit or Addition)According to Wikipedia, Huaguang Zhang is an engineer at Northeastern University China in Shenyang, China. He was named a Fellow of the Institute of Electrical and Electronics Engineers in 2015 for his contributions to stability analysis of recurrent neural networks and intelligent control of nonlinear systems.
